1. Prepare Your Business for Sale

Before putting your business on the market, it’s crucial to prepare it for sale. This involves optimizing operations, improving financial records, and addressing any outstanding issues. A well-organized business with clear financials will attract more buyers and potentially yield a higher sale price. Consider conducting a pre-sale audit to identify areas for improvement.

2. Understand Your Business’s Value

Accurate valuation is key to a successful sale. Engage business selling consultants to conduct a thorough valuation of your company. They will analyze financial statements, market conditions, and industry trends to determine a fair price. Understanding your business’s worth helps set realistic expectations and provides a solid foundation for negotiations.

4. Maintain Confidentiality

Confidentiality is crucial during the selling process. Disclosing sensitive information too early can jeopardize customer relationships and employee morale. Work with your consultants to develop a confidentiality agreement for potential buyers, ensuring that proprietary information remains protected. Maintaining discretion throughout the process helps safeguard your business’s reputation and operational integrity.

8. Be Prepared for Due Diligence

Due diligence is a critical phase in the selling process, where buyers thoroughly investigate your business. Prepare for this by organizing all relevant documentation, including financial records, contracts, and operational details. Being transparent and providing comprehensive information can help build trust with potential buyers and expedite the sale process.
